Reviewer 1 Report

This paper does not follow the rules for randomized controlled trials (consort).

From the introduction the distinction between diagnosis and program effectiveness is not clear.

For the motor tests, even the standard deviations are not given with the means.

The different parts of the article are not respected. In materials and methods we find paragraph about literature ,discussion or results.

Despite the interest of this topic, many others examples could be given of the insufficiency of this article.

This paper cannot be published in this form.

Reviewer 2 Report

A multidisciplinary team 1) reviews the current strategies to prevent falls in the older adults and 2) provides extensive proof-of-concept of a visuo-spatial-motor training successful used to enhance athlete's abilities is translated to be used in old people to prevent falling.

 

 

The abstract should be rewritten to provide a better explanation of the current problem, that the present work provides a review on the current intervention and finally provides proof of concept on the effectiveness of VSM training. Sentences are not engaging. The abstract should be densified in information to provide a trustful argument that reflects the ms' extensive contents. As it stands right not does not play the role of a summary.

 

Title. The title should reflect the goal: providing proof-of-concept of a VSM training already used in sports translated to gerontology/geriatrics. Now, as it stands, one does not know what's the paper about.

 

  1. We explain, We take, we do, etc Please, use the scientific form ' x is explained', etc when possible

  2. Please, provide references to support your statement.

 

  1. 'this paper many papers'. Please, improve the sentence

 

  1. and other parts. Please, note that 'elderly' and 'elderly people' are considered ageists terms. Therefore, 'old people' 'older adults' or 'older people' should be used, instead.

 

74.82. A whole paragraph to discuss billionaire costs is no needed, mostly when it concerns to an age where the quality of life is one of the most important indicators. Please, short this part and add some data on psychological impact and well-being to complement.

 

A graphical abstract would benefit the conceptual description of the introduction and help to locate the proposal.

 

605 The authors state that 'We did not group or adjust 605 for age and sex or corresponding baseline values of data.' Still, they could briefly discuss if there were items of analysis that would show or not an age or sex effect that will encourage future studies/analysis.

 

Since the figures plot the data, the symbols could provide information of who is male/female, so at least this is informative
